About
The Australian Academy of Science is an independent, chartered organization that promotes science and its benefits for the advancement of society. It supports scientific progress through various grant-making initiatives and advocacy for evidence-based policy-making in Australia.

ACNC Financial History
| Year | Grants Given | Revenue | Total Assets | Net Assets |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| FY2023 | $641K | $10.5M | $60.8M | $57.3M |
| FY2022 | $972K $331K AU + $641K intl | $11.1M | $65.4M | $57.1M |
| FY2021 | $695K | $12.3M | $67.1M | $61.9M |
| FY2020 | $3.2M | $12.9M | $56.6M | $53.0M |
| FY2019 | $5.3M | $17.1M | $58.3M | $53.2M |
| FY2018 | $2.0M $1.1M AU + $830K intl | $18.9M | $59.8M | $52.7M |
| FY2017 | $595K | $15.0M | $59.6M | $50.6M |
| 7yr total | $13.4M | Source: ACNC Annual Information Statements | ||

Financial Details
Source of Wealth
The Academy is funded primarily through government grants and donations from individuals and organizations, aiming to enhance the scientific landscape rather than through traditional for-profit industries.
